Rodrigo Muniz ruled out until 2026 with hamstring surgery – massive blow for Fulham
One of Leeds’ top targets throughout the summer, that they never actually got close to signing, was Fulham star striker Rodrigo Muniz.
The Brazilian was subject to a £32million offer from Elland Road, but it wasn’t enough to tempt the West London club into selling, amid reports of a £50million asking price.

However, after scoring on the opening weekend, it’s been a tough campaign for Muniz due to ongoing fitness issues. He hasn’t started a game since late September, and now is due for more time on the sidelines.
Fulham confirmed this week that he is undergoing surgery on a hamstring issue that will rule him out until the new year:
Such an injury time frame could see Muniz back in time to face Leeds at Elland Road, though. United host Silva’s side on Saturday 17th January.
Massive setback for Leeds United’s relegation rivals Fulham with Rodrigo Muniz out
If you didn’t already think Fulham were right in the mix for this relegation scrap, you should now. Muniz being ruled out leaves Silva even shorter up front. Raul Jimenez and loanee youngster Jonah Kusi-Asare are his only actual ‘No.9’ options.
